Avi Moyal, a co-director of the International Krav Maga Federation, came from Israel to led the first IKMF seminars in the Minneapolis area. Thierry Cimkauskas, director of the IKMF in Canada, came from his base in Montreal.

They taught a 7-hour civilian seminar on Feb. 24, 2008, at the Blaisdell YMCA in Minneapolis. Avi tested local instructor Gail Boxrud’s students at Training for Life after the seminar. A women’s seminar followed at the Sabes Jewish Community Center in St. Louis Park on Feb. 25. Then police officers from city, county, state and military departments around the state trained with Avi and Thierry on Feb. 26 at Fort Snelling.
